The 5th International Satellite Navigation Forum will celebrate its jubilee in a week
The International Satellite Navigation Forum will take place on June 1-2, 2011, in Moscow, at the Central Exhibition Complex “Expocentre”. This year the Forum will celebrate its jubilee.
Round tables on the backbone state projects: “Standardization and certification in navigation as an effective mechanism of protecting the GLONASS-technologies market from products of poor-quality and unfair competition” and “Social GLONASS” are planned to be held in the framework of the Forum.
The Forum opens on June 1 at 10 a.m. with the plenary session which heads of leading Russian industrial companies and also foreign specialists from the USA, Europe, China and India will take part in:

Traditional themes of the Forum include – the last tendencies and development prospects for navigation satellite systems, the commercialization and the improvement of the competitiveness of the domestic GLONASS systems, the introduction of the solutions and systems on its base into the social and economic practice of Russia:
- The transport safety and the system emergency response “ERA-GLONASS”
- Social GLONASS
- Intelligent Transport Systems
- The development of satellite navigation in regions of Russia
- Automobile and personal navigation
- Navigation technologies in air, railway and water transport.
